A kind of plastic-aluminum combined effective direct insertion joint
Technical field
The utility model relates to pipe fitting mounting technique field, refers in particular to a kind of plastic-aluminum combined effective direct insertion joint.
Background technique
At present, what joint for aluminium-plastic composite tube often adopted is tongs press type and nut FERRULETYPE structure.Wherein, tongs press type joint need be installed with special pressing tongs, wastes time and energy, if installing space is narrower and small, also installation cannot be completed, in addition, if tongs press type joint is not pressed onto position by installation personnel because of carelessness, also can cause leakage, moreover, if tongs press type joint leaks, can not dismantle, tubing must be cut off, maintenance expenses is high, and joint can not reuse.And nut collar joint need be installed with spanner tightening nut, more waste time and energy, restriction of also having living space, if installing space is narrower and small, also installation cannot be completed, joint does not have peep hole, if tubing is not inserted into position, again or installation personnel does not tighten, just have risk of leakage, and after using a period of time, nut easily loosens, and also has risk of leakage.
Summary of the invention
The utility model provides a kind of plastic-aluminum combined effective direct insertion joint, and this plastic-aluminum combined effective direct insertion joint does not need instrument to complete installation, time saving and energy saving, and does not have spatial constraints, good seal performance.
For achieving the above object, the technological scheme that the utility model adopts is:
A kind of plastic-aluminum combined effective direct insertion joint, comprise hollow and one end is provided with the joint body of nozzle belt, seal groove is provided with outside nozzle belt, seal ring is provided with in seal groove, also comprise the hollow clamp cover be set in outside nozzle belt, one end is set in that clamp cover is outer and the other end is fixed on the casing on described joint body, wherein be provided with the space of inserting for tubing between the inwall of clamp cover and described nozzle belt outer wall, described clamp cover sidewall is axially arranged with several opening blind slots extended towards described joint body side, overlap on inwall at the clamp of side adjacent with described joint body and be provided with several parallel annular latches, and the tooth depth of first latch adjacent with described joint body is greater than the tooth depth of other latches, the outer wall at clamp cover middle part is provided with groove, corresponding is provided with projection on the inwall of casing, and be provided with gap between projection and groove.
In the utility model, clamp cover is limited in outside the nozzle belt of joint body by casing, and have the space of inserting for tubing between clamp cover and nozzle belt, clamp cover sidewall on be axially arranged with several towards joint body side extend opening blind slots and inwall is provided with several parallel annular latches, the tooth depth of first latch adjacent with joint body is greater than the tooth depth of other latches, thus when tubing is inserted, the tooth top of the first latch first catches tubing, form an astragal to tighten up, but not a circle face is tightened up, can ensure can not draw back after tubing inserts pine at once, other latch also firmly grasps tubing subsequently, the utility model is provided with groove on clamp cover outer wall, correspondingly on the inwall of casing, be provided with projection, gap is provided with between projection and groove, when tubing is stressed be pulled outwardly or by interior pressure time, due to protruding and fit depressions, thus tubing can not have larger displacement or be drawn out, and also can ensure sealability.
The longitudinal cross-section of described groove is curved or trapezoidal, and the longitudinal cross-section of described projection is also curved or trapezoidal.Protruding longitudinal cross-section has inclined-plane leading role, and when being pulled outwardly by tubing, inclined-plane adjacent with outer shell base in projection limits the movement that clamp overlaps, and then clamp is put be provided with one end of latch to be tightened up gradually, and guarantee tubing can not be drawn out; In like manner, when being inserted by tubing, the movement of protruding another inclined-plane restriction clamp cover, is located when ensureing that tubing inserts.When tubing is by interior pressure, the gap that casing and clamp overlap between arc or trapezoidal bottom surface is filled, and has enough sealed vols between seal ring and tubing, ensures water-tight.
Described joint body is arranged with outer shell base, and one end of described casing is fixed on outer shell base.Facilitate the installation of interior fittings, improve overall construction intensity of the present utility model.
The maximum inner diameter D4=dn+h*2+a of described projection, wherein, dn is the external diameter of tubing, and h is the maximum outside diameter place thickness of described clamp cover, a=1.0 ~ 1.5; When not inserting tubing, described gap B=0.35 ~ 0.45mm.Such size arranges and both avoided difficult intubation, too pine after tubing can not be caused again to insert, resistance to drawing property and sealability effect all better.
Also comprise and be arranged in described outer shell base and be set in power-assisted seat outside described nozzle belt, be set in and get pipe box outside described nozzle belt, the end overlapping adjacent power-assisted seat with described clamp is provided with the first inclined-plane, described clamp cover inwall outside described first latch is provided with the second inclined-plane coordinated with the first inclined-plane, the one end of getting pipe box is positioned at described casing, and the other end extends to outside described casing.When inserting tubing, the first inclined-plane coordinates with the second inclined-plane, and under the leading role on the first inclined-plane of power-assisted seat, clamp cover opens, and facilitates tubing to insert; When getting tubing, only need push away getting pipe box inward, get pipe box and namely can promote clamp cover and move to power-assisted seat direction, under the leading role on the first inclined-plane, clamp cover opens, and tubing just can easily be extracted.
Described groove side wall height near described joint body side is greater than the Sidewall Height of opposite side.Along the design of pipeline internal medium pressure direction, sealability is better.
Described outer shell base outer wall is provided with annular slot, the inwall of described casing is provided with the annular ridge coordinated with draw-in groove.Structure is simply firm.
Sidewall Height away from the described draw-in groove of described casing side is greater than the Sidewall Height of relative opposite side, and the sidewall of this side with bottom draw-in groove for arc is connected.Improve the intensity of outer shell base, the resistance to group performance of drawing of entirety of the present utility model is improved greatly.
Described clamp cover is provided with the circular hole communicated with described opening blind slot root.Improve the elastic force of clamp cover.

Embodiment
As shown in figs 1-9, a kind of plastic-aluminum combined effective direct insertion joint, comprise hollow and one end is provided with the joint body 6 of nozzle belt 63, seal groove 62 is provided with outside nozzle belt 63, seal ring 7 is provided with in seal groove 62, also comprise the hollow clamp cover 2 be set in outside nozzle belt 63, one end is set in that clamp cover 2 is outer and the other end is fixed on the casing 3 on joint body 6, wherein clamp overlaps the space being provided with between the inwall of 2 and nozzle belt 63 outer wall and inserting for tubing 8, overlap on 2 sidewalls at clamp and be axially arranged with several opening blind slots 22 extended towards joint body 6 side, overlap on 2 inwalls at the clamp of side adjacent with joint body 6 and be provided with several parallel annular latches 24, and the tooth depth of first latch 26 adjacent with joint body 6 is greater than the tooth depth of other latches 24, outer wall in the middle part of clamp cover 2 is provided with groove 21, corresponding is provided with protruding 31 on the inwall of casing 3, and be provided with gap between protruding 31 and groove 21.
Clamp cover 2 is limited in outside the nozzle belt 63 of joint body 6 by casing 3, and have the space of inserting for tubing 8 between clamp cover 2 and nozzle belt 63, clamp overlaps and 2 sidewalls is axially arranged with several opening blind slots 22 extended towards joint body 6 side and inwall is provided with several parallel annular latches 24, the tooth depth of other latches 24 is greater than with the tooth depth of first latch 26 of joint body phase 6 neighbours, thus when tubing 8 is inserted, the tooth top of the first latch 26 can first catch tubing 8, form an astragal to tighten up, but not a circle face is tightened up, can ensure can not draw back after tubing 8 inserts pine at once, other latch 24 also firmly grasps tubing 8 subsequently, in addition, overlap on 2 outer walls at clamp and be provided with groove 21, correspondingly on the inwall of casing 3, be provided with protruding 31, gap is provided with between protruding 31 and groove 21, when tubing 8 is stressed be pulled outwardly or by interior pressure time, because protruding 31 match with groove 21, thus tubing 8 can not have larger displacement or be drawn out, and also can ensure sealability.In sum, known plastic-aluminum combined effective direct insertion joint of the present utility model does not need instrument to complete installation, convenient installation, time saving and energy saving, and does not have spatial constraints, good seal performance, not easily occurs getting loose.
The longitudinal cross-section of groove 21 is curved or trapezoidal, and the longitudinal cross-section of protruding 31 is also curved or trapezoidal.The longitudinal cross-section of protruding 31 is trapezoidal, have inclined-plane leading role, when being pulled outwardly by tubing 8, on protruding 31, the inclined-plane adjacent with outer shell base 5 limits the movement that clamp overlaps 2, and then the one end making clamp cover 2 be provided with latch 24 are tightened up gradually, ensure that tubing 8 can not be drawn out; In like manner, when being inserted by tubing 8, another inclined-plane restriction clamp of protruding 31 overlaps the movement of 2, is located when ensureing that tubing 8 inserts.When tubing 8 is by interior pressure, the gap that casing 3 and clamp overlap between 2 arcs or trapezoidal bottom surface is filled, and has enough sealed vols between seal ring 7 and tubing 8, ensures water-tight.
Joint body 6 is arranged with outer shell base 5, and one end of casing 3 is fixed on outer shell base 5.
Wherein, the root position of nozzle belt 63 offers limited impression 61, the corresponding limited impression 61 of internal surface of casing 5 one end is provided with the positive stop lug boss 52 matched with limited impression 61, and casing 5 is fixed on joint body 6 by the cooperation of limited impression 61 and positive stop lug boss 52.
The maximum inner diameter D4=dn+h*2+a of protruding 31, wherein, dn is the external diameter of tubing 8, and h is the maximum outside diameter place thickness of clamp cover 2, a=1.0 ~ 1.5; When not inserting tubing 8, described gap B=0.35 ~ 0.45mm.Such size arranges and both avoided difficult intubation, too pine after tubing 8 can not be caused again to insert, resistance to drawing property and sealability effect all better.
Also comprise and be arranged in outer shell base 5 and be set in power-assisted seat 4 outside nozzle belt 63, be set in and get pipe box 1 outside nozzle belt 63, the end overlapping 2 adjacent power-assisted seats 4 with clamp is provided with the first inclined-plane 41, clamp outside the first latch 26 overlaps the second inclined-plane 25 2 inwalls being provided with and coordinating with the first inclined-plane 41, the one end of getting pipe box 1 is positioned at casing 3, and the other end extends to outside casing 3.When inserting tubing 8, the first inclined-plane 41 coordinates with the second inclined-plane 25, and under the leading role on the first inclined-plane 41, clamp cover 2 opens, and facilitates tubing 8 to insert; When getting tubing 8, only need push away inward by getting pipe box 1, get pipe box 1 and namely can promote clamp cover 2 and move to power-assisted seat 4 direction, under the leading role on the first inclined-plane 41, clamp overlaps 2 and opens, and tubing 8 just can easily be extracted.
Get one end internal surface stretched in casing 3 on pipe box 1 and form barb 11, casing 3 is arranged in the one end of getting pipe box 1 and is provided with the hook groove 33 matched with barb 11, get pipe box 1 and be connected on casing 3 by the cooperation of barb 11 and hook groove 33.
Seal groove 62 Sidewall Height near joint body 6 side is greater than the Sidewall Height of opposite side.This structure is along the design of pipeline internal medium pressure direction, and sealability is better.
Outer shell base 5 outer wall is provided with annular slot 51, the inwall of casing 3 is provided with the annular ridge 32 coordinated with draw-in groove 62.This structure is simply firm.
Sidewall Height away from the draw-in groove 51 of casing 3 side is greater than the Sidewall Height of relative opposite side, and the sidewall of this side with bottom draw-in groove 51 for arc is connected.Improve the intensity of outer shell base 5, the resistance to group performance of drawing of entirety of the present utility model is improved greatly.
Clamp cover 2 is provided with the circular hole 23 communicated with opening blind slot 22 root.Improve the elastic force of clamp cover 2.
